Ohio State survey finds many young adults lack a primary care doctor
AGP
A national survey commissioned by The Ohio State University Wexner Medical Center found 29% of adults ages 18-29 do not have a primary care doctor, and fewer than half of those who do had a checkup in the past year.

Ohio State vaccine enters human trial path for leishmaniasis
AGP
Researchers at The Ohio State University are moving a first-ever leishmaniasis vaccine toward human testing after strong animal results and FDA clearance as an investigational new drug.
